#950390 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#950390 is composed of 58.4% red, 1.2%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98% magenta, 3.4%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 302.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 29.8%. #950390 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ff06ff with #2b0021.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#950390

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e000e is the darkest color, while #fffa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#950390

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f494f is the less saturated color, while #950390 is the most saturated one.
